The Eurofighter Typhoon is a highly advanced multirole combat aircraft renowned for its exceptional performance, reliability, and survivability. As the backbone of combat air forces across Europe and the Middle East, the Typhoon continues to deliver world-class defense capabilities with continuous upgrades and investments ensuring its leading position in air superiority. Capable of achieving speeds up to Mach 2.0 and operating at altitudes above 55,000 feet, the Typhoon remains a critical asset in securing airspace through Quick Reaction Alert (QRA) missions, playing a key role in NATO air policing. With a significant impact on the UK economy and an established export record, the Typhoon’s technological advancements also lay the foundation for the next generation of combat air systems, including the Tempest program.

For more than 30 years, V2X has been helping the U.S. Air Force meet demanding mission requirements. From operating Maxwell, Sheppard, and Keesler AFBs, plus Thule (Greenland) AB, to protecting arms, ammunition, and airframes to ensuring that aviation platforms are ready when needed, we bring innovation to improve operational performance. V2X is the largest provider of base management services for the Air Education Training Command (AETC). We also support enhanced supply chain and logistics, MRO, and integrated security solutions. And as part of the Air Force Contract Augmentation Program (AFCAP), we help ensure rapid responses to urgent mission requirements throughout Southwest Asia.
The MELTEM III Program includes the modification of ATR72-600 aircraft into Anti-Submarine Warfare configurations for the Turkish Navy, with Turkish Aerospace responsible for comprehensive modification and support tasks.
MELTEM II equips CN-235 aircraft for maritime patrol and surveillance, with Turkish Aerospace managing key systems integration and aircraft modifications under contract with THALES.
The Peace Eagle Project includes the acquisition and modification of B737 AEW&C aircraft and ground support, with Turkish Aerospace managing system installation and testing for Türkiye's Air Force.
The ERCIYES Program modernizes 19 C-130 aircraft for the Turkish Air Force, upgrading avionics to meet international standards and enhancing operational capabilities.
The T38 Avionics Modernization (ARI) Program enhances TurAF's T-38A aircraft with advanced avionics, increasing their operational lifespan and modernizing 55 units.
The modernization program for 41 F-16 aircraft for the Pakistan Air Force commenced in 2010, with Turkish Aerospace as the main contractor, ensuring upgraded avionics and systems.
The serial avionic modernization of 165 F-16s for TurAF enhances combat capabilities and performance, executed by Turkish Aerospace in collaboration with 1.MMC.
